    Understanding England

    First things first, let's talk about England. England is a country that is part of the United Kingdom. Think of the UK as a team, and England is one of the key players, along with Scotland, Wales, and Northern Ireland. Geographically, England occupies the central and southern part of the island of Great Britain. It's known for its rolling green hills, historical landmarks like Stonehenge and the Tower of London, and vibrant cities like London, Manchester, and Birmingham. When people talk about England, they often refer to its rich history, culture, and traditions. From Shakespeare to the Beatles, England has made significant contributions to the world. Economically, England is a powerhouse within the UK, with London serving as a global financial center. The political system is a parliamentary democracy, with the monarch as the head of state and a Prime Minister leading the government. So, in short, England is a distinct country with its own identity, culture, and place within the United Kingdom.
